Lowe Runs at USA Olympic Trials
June 28, 2012
EUGENE, ORE.- Former University of Memphis hurdler Richard Lowe attempted to qualify for the USA Olympic Team in the men's 400m hurdle, Thursday, at the USA Olympic Trails. Despite a valiant effort Lowe's bid fell short as the hurdler finished 22nd overall in the first round of qualifying with a time of 51.88. "Richard had a phenomenal career here and was a great representative of our program," head track and field coach Kevin Robinson said. "Richard will always be a Tiger, and I am very proud of all he has accomplished. Once a Tiger, always a Tiger." The former Conference USA Outdoor Male Athlete of the Year and First-Team All-American is among a growing list of elite-level athletes that have made qualifying bids for the 2012 London Olympic Games, who at one time competed for the University of Memphis.
